Resynchronization dynamics reveal that the ventral entrains the dorsal suprachiasmatic nucleus
Although the suprachiasmatic nucleus (SCN) has long been considered the master circadian clock in mammals, the topology of the connections that synchronize daily rhythms among SCN cells is not well understood.
